Job OverviewThe City of Covington is seeking either a Maintenance I or II (Stormwater Management) depending on the qualifications of the chosen candidate. Primary responsibilities include the performance of semi-skilled and skilled tasks of varying complexity involved in the recurring maintenance and repair work of the Stormwater network. While this position has primarily a stormwater focus and, therefore, will mostly perform duties related to the stormwater system, there will be occasions where the performance of other duties will be required to assist maintenance crews in different areas.
The operation of equipment, tools, and vehicles is necessary to accomplish assigned tasks. Work is performed cooperatively, in a manner that ensures individual, co‑worker and public safety. Office work involving the use of a computer is required. This is a full‑time (40 hours per week) position, which is FLSA‑covered and eligible for overtime compensation.
